REGISTERING A GUN
A QUESTION OF LOCALITY. Per Press Association. WAIROA. Tulv 28. At the Magistrate’s Court to-day, Stanley Hutchinson, a storekeeper, of Moliaka, was charged with possessing an unregistered firearm. Defendant proved that he registered at Patutahi (Gisfiorne), and the prosecution proved that lie took the gun to Mohaka and, though advised to get his certificate endorsed, neglected to do so. The magistrate held that the gun was unregistered, and inflicted a fine of £5, with costs.
